(paid from Park Non -reverting Operating Fund) <br />Part -Time and seasonal employees will be eligible to receive an increase of $.25 <br />per hour each returning year. <br />The Park Superintendent shall not be paid overtime so long as the requirements <br />of the Fair Labor Standards Act provide for making this an exempt position. The <br />Park Superintendent shall receive compensatory time off for time worked in excess <br />of 40 hours where they are exempt from overtime under the Fair Labor Standards <br />Act at the rate of 1 to 1, 1 hour off for every 1 hour worked. <br />Overtime for Park & Recreation District employees shall be granted to the Assistant <br />Superintendent/Aquatics & Recreation Director, Office Manager, Maintenance <br />Supervisor, Recreation Coodinator (RECU), and Maintenance Coordinator exempting <br />seasonal workers under the Fair Labor Standards Act that would qualify for this <br />exemption. Employees that are not exempt shall be entitled to overtime as defined <br />by the Town's overtime policy. For every 1 hour in excess of 40 hours a week worked, <br />the aforementioned employees shall be paid 1'/z hour wages. <br />Full -Time employees shall receive a benefit of 14.2% of their salary paid by the Town <br />to PERF. <br />SECTION X. OVERTIME <br />All employees of the Town that are not elected officials and not excluded as <br />supervisors shall receive overtime compensation. Overtime shall be defined <br />as homy worked in excess of 40 hours per week. Overtime compensation shall <br />be paid at the rate of 1'/z hour of wages for every 1 hour in excess of 40 hours <br />of work per week.
